Mrs. Ahmed Doles Out Sallah Gifts in Offa

Date: 2012-10-28

Food and clothing worth several thousands of Naira were on Wednesday donated to various groups in Offa by the LEAH Charity Foundation, a pet project of Her Excellency, Mrs. Omolewa Ahmed.

The event was held at the new secretariat of the Peoples Democratic Party (PDP), in Offa, where the Chairman of the PDP in Offa, Alh. (Engr) Goke Rabiu commended Her Excellency for the gesture, adding that the beneficiaries would appreciate the gesture, as it is coming at the appropriate time when the people need food and clothing for the Sallah festival.

Goke further reiterated the position of the executives of the party that all functions by any group should hold at the party secretariat, urging the foundation to be fair in all its activities, stressing that all women leaders, whether serving or past should be recognized and expressed his happiness at the presence of the past women leaders at the occasion.

The Ambassador of LEAH Foundation, Alh. Abdulquadir Kazeem, expressed dissatisfaction at the level of apathy by Offa women to political mobilization in terms of the organization of many fora, stating that the registration of three groups from Offa by the Foundation is small for a place like Offa which ought to be represented by many groups considering the level of enlightenment and political consciousness of the society.

Abdulquadir, popularly known as Alhaji Alhaji, stated that the presentation of gifts by the foundation is a continuous process, urging those who do not benefit from clothing to be patient till next month, but challenged the groups to woo more members into its fold by enlisting the names of indigent students and pupils irrespective of political affiliation for sponsorship by the foundation.

Mrs. Tiltilayo Yusuf, the deputy Coordinator of Megida solidarity forum in Offa, who was also a beneficiary, thanked the foundation for the gifts but also appealed to the LEAH Foundation to make the presentation a continuous process which would not only enhance the living standard of the people but also encourage more people to have interest in the PDP.

However, rice was distributed to all those present at the occasion as a means to alleviate poverty, irrespective of political party and age, as everyone had a nylon bag of rice for the Sallah as a take-home gift.
